"This home easily has one of the best views in Chappaqua, and the amenities of a new kitchen and new baths make for luxurious living," said listing agent Mary Ann Bayer of Houlihan Lawrence.

Sitting on over an acre of land with a southwest vista, Mountain Peak Road offers unparalleled privacy and luxury. The four bedroom, four and a half bathroom house is listed for $1,449,000 by Houlihan Lawrence.

Built in 1979, the custom built home has an airy feel due to soaring ceilings throughout. Nearly all of the windows in the three-floor structure capture the gorgeous views from the front of the house. “It has a gracious layout, with the living room and library in a separate wing from the kitchen and family room," said Bayer, "it's an amazing blend of traditional and contemporary."

The open floor plan boasts massive rooms which include a secluded master suite which contains a fireplace, soaker tub, six closets and exercise room. The home's 5,100 square ft. also feature a home office and a finished basement with sliding doors leading to the backyard. In fact, there are five separate outdoor sitting areas including a deck with a fireplace off the office and a mountain top terrace.

"There are few other Westchester locations like this,’’ said Bayer, “the right buyer will fall in love with the property and all that comes with it."

Just one mile from town center, Saw Mill Parkway and the Chappaqua Metro-North station, 40 Mountain Peak Road's is secluded yet incredibly accessible. An array of architectural touches including plaster moldings, boiserie paneling and three fireplaces located throughout the home, give the listing a custom feel that is hard to replicate.

"This home speaks for itself in terms of its property size, location, and overall beauty," said Bayer. "It's an unbelievable opportunity in Chappaqua."
